Note: NPPES allows providers to attest to the accuracy of their NPI data. When a provider request any change to the NPI record, they will be able to attest to their changed NPI data, resulting in an updated certification date.

Identifiers are used to associate other provider identifiers such as Medicaid or other insurers (ie:, Blue Cross, Blue Shield, Aetna, Kaiser-Permanente, etc.), with their NPI number. These identifiers can be used in matching an NPI number to an insurer's records. However, not all providers have such numbers and not all providers choose to include them in their NPI information.

Why is my NPI data (personal information) being displayed publicly?
If you have an active NPI profile, your profile is required to be disclosed according to the FOIA and eFOIA. HIPAA also requires covered providers to share their NPI with other providers, health plans, clearinghouses and any entity that may need it for billing purposes.
How do I correct or change the NPI data displayed here?
At any time, providers can make changes to their NPI profile at NPPES. Login to NPPES to make changes online or call (800) 465-3203 for assistance. Changes made at NPPES will be reflected on this web site within a few days.
Can I hide my NPI profile from the public?
Unfortunately, No. The NPPES discloses health care provider data under the Freedom of Information Act to the public, which means anyone may request such information directly from the National Plan & Provider Enumeration System.
